I used Avast free for a while when I had a licenced version of AVG and liked it so much that I purchased a licence for three comps for version 6.0.1367. Everything works great and the protection is excelleent compared to AVG. The only thing is web shield seems to be slowing down my web browsing,pages loading etc. If I turn off web shield pages load as quick as they used to but with it on it's noticably slower. Is there any tweaks to rectify this? I've tried the repair in control panel but no change. Apologies if this is posted before.

Vista Hope Premium (SP 2) ???
If not, please apply all OS updates.



There is a removal tool for All Antivirus programs to make sure that no conflicting code remains.
Find the one for AVG at the following link and please run  it. 
http://singularlabs.com/uninstallers/security-software/ (http://singularlabs.com/uninstallers/security-software/)
Reboot
